Who should be the owner?

Round table discussion about privatisation, the possibilities of workers' ownership. The participants of the discussion are the manager who wants to have an increasing scope of activities, the banking expert who defends monetary interference and an apostle of whe workers' ownership. The discussion is at the same time the presentation of three different concepts of socialism: one, which wants to refine capitalisation with welfare mechanisms preventing impoverishment, two, which accepts the turn towards capitalism as something bad, which however, is a necessary precondition of true socialism and three, which wants to present elements of post-capitalist economy and social organisation with workers'ownership.
